Ir al contenido

Diego Remicio

Desarrollador Angular Senior y TypeScript basado en Brasil

Ayudo a equipos enterprise a construir aplicaciones Angular escalables, flujos de autenticación, bibliotecas de componentes compartidas y UIs de alto rendimiento.

Radicado en Brasil (UTC−3) · Nacional peruano · Abierto a reubicación

Disponible para contrato y tiempo completo · Remoto o presencial · Solapamiento horario US/EU

01.Sobre mí — Desarrollador Angular Senior

Soy un desarrollador Senior Angular/TypeScript con más de 9 años de experiencia en aplicaciones web de nivel empresarial. He trabajado en plataformas de operaciones de pilotos en United Airlines, herramientas financieras en JPMorgan y sistemas CRM en WeightWatchers, siempre centrado en arquitectura de autenticación (OAuth/OIDC), rendimiento de UI a escala y bibliotecas de componentes compartidos para equipos múltiples.

Acelero la entrega mediante desarrollo asistido por IA (Claude Code, Cursor, Copilot), manteniendo el criterio arquitectónico que las herramientas de IA no pueden reemplazar. Mi proyecto de tesis integró APIs de LLM en una plataforma educativa con prompts controlados y gestión de funcionalidades A/B.

Actualmente radicado en São Paulo, Brasil. Trilingue: español (nativo), inglés (avanzado), portugués (profesional).

Diego Remicio, Desarrollador Senior Angular/TypeScript

02.Experiencia enterprise en Angular, TypeScript y Frontend Architecture

Abr 2023 – Presente

Remoto

Desarrollador Angular Senior · Taller Technologies → United Airlines

  • Arquitectura de biblioteca de componentes Angular compartida entre 3 módulos de plataforma para 7–9 ingenieros, eliminando código UI duplicado
  • Entrega de la UI de Trip Trade con 28 tipos de criterios de filtrado y reglas de negocio estrictas por tipo de piloto (Lineholder/RSV)
  • Implementación completa de OAuth/OIDC para Oracle Access Manager: servicio de auth, guards, interceptor, renovación silenciosa
  • Mejora de la capacidad de respuesta de la UI para datasets de 7+ páginas mediante OnPush, lazy loading, caché y virtual scroll
  • Reducción del onboarding de desarrolladores de ~7 a ~5 días mediante documentación de componentes auto-publicada
AngularTypeScriptRxJSAngular CDK/MaterialOAuth/OIDCDatadogDynatrace

2024 – 2025

Desarrollador Frontend / Full Stack · Freelance

  • Otra App de Fútbol — Aplicación web Next.js + TypeScript para seguir partidos, equipos y competiciones
  • Clave de tu Ser — Plataforma Next.js + Prisma + NextAuth; admin CRUD de reservas; correos transaccionales (Resend)
ReactNext.jsTypeScriptPrismaNextAuthResendNetlifyVercel

Jun 2021 – Mar 2023

Lima, Perú

Desarrollador Full Stack · Oktana → WeightWatchers

  • Implementación de funcionalidades CRM end-to-end en frontend Angular y servicios Node/Express
  • Resolución de bug intermitente de suscripción mediante estrategia de reintentos RxJS, reduciendo la incidencia a casi cero
  • Fortalecimiento de la fiabilidad mediante patrones mejorados de TypeScript/RxJS e integraciones de BD
AngularNode.jsExpressTypeScriptRxJSSequelizePostgreSQLMongoDB

Ago 2019 – Ago 2020

Desarrollador Front End · Líder de Pod · Softvision

  • Liderazgo de pod FE, mentoría de 3 juniors. Entrega de gestión de estado MVP con RxJS, introducción de NgRx para matriz de KPIs
AngularTypeScriptRxJSNgRxChart.js

May 2018 – Ago 2019

Desarrollador Web UI · Globant → JPMorgan

  • Migración de interfaces de calculadoras financieras (ActionScript → Angular) con paridad pixel-perfect. >85% de cobertura de tests.
AngularTypeScriptRxJSAG GridHighchartsJasmine/Karma

03.Habilidades técnicas: Angular, TypeScript, RxJS, Auth, Performance e IA

Frontend

AngularTypeScriptRxJSReactNext.jsHTML5CSS/SassTailwindAngular Material/CDKNgRx

Backend

Node.jsExpressNestJSREST APIsPostgreSQLMongoDBPrismaSequelize

Auth e Infraestructura

OAuth/OIDCJWTGitCI/CDVercel/NetlifyAgile (Scrum/Kanban)DatadogDynatrace

Rendimiento

OnPushLazy LoadingVirtual ScrollCachingMemoizationtrackByRender Optimization

IA y LLM

Claude CodeCursorGitHub CopilotAnthropic APIOpenAI APIPrompt Engineering

04.Servicios: en qué puedo ayudar

Apoyo enfocado para equipos frontend enterprise que necesitan entrega Angular confiable, arquitectura limpia y rendimiento UI medible.

Arquitectura frontend Angular

Diseño de módulos Angular escalables, límites de estado y patrones TypeScript mantenibles.

Desarrollo UI enterprise

Construcción de interfaces productivas para flujos complejos, pantallas con muchos datos y plataformas multi-equipo.

Flujos de autenticación OAuth/OIDC

Implementación de autenticación segura, guards, interceptors y renovación de tokens.

Bibliotecas de componentes y design systems

Creación de bases UI compartidas que reducen duplicación y mejoran la consistencia de entrega.

Optimización de performance frontend

Mejora de respuesta con OnPush, lazy loading, caché, virtual scroll y ajuste de renderizado.

Flujos de desarrollo asistidos por IA

Uso de herramientas LLM para acelerar entregas manteniendo claros los estándares de arquitectura, testing y review.

05.Proyectos full-stack y frontend

Clave de tu Ser

Clave de tu Ser

Freelance

Plataforma full-stack de reservas para una consultoría de numerología. Desarrollada con Next.js 14, Prisma ORM y NextAuth para autenticación segura del admin. Incluye correos transaccionales automatizados vía Resend, CRUD de citas con integración de calendario y flujo de reservas responsive para el cliente.

Next.jsPrismaNextAuthResend
Otra App de Fútbol

Otra App de Fútbol

Freelance

Aplicación web para seguir partidos, equipos y competiciones de fútbol con una experiencia rápida, clara y responsive. El proyecto prioriza una interfaz simple, navegación intuitiva y presentación ordenada de información deportiva.

Next.jsTypeScriptReactTailwind CSS

Otros Proyectos

Plataforma de Aprendizaje Matemático con IA

Aplicación Angular integrando APIs de Claude/GPT para ejercicios matemáticos adaptativos con comportamiento LLM controlado. IA con feature flags para diseño de estudio A/B — patrones de producción incluyendo manejo de errores, rate limiting y validación de respuestas.

AngularAnthropic APIOpenAI API

06.Disponible para roles remotos Angular y TypeScript

Abierto a roles remotos, contrato o full-time con equipos que necesitan soporte senior en Angular, TypeScript y arquitectura frontend desde zona horaria de Latinoamérica.

diego.remicio.dev@gmail.com
Diego Remicio | Desarrollador Angular Senior y TypeScript en Brasil